Book Description

January 1, 2007
Though serious enough to provide thoughtful discussion about male psychology and marital stress, this book makes humor—based on real dialogue scribbled in notebooks over the years by the mother of three boys—the main event. Bewilderment and hilarity slosh together as the author contemplates never-ending bathroom jokes, bemoans her family's persistence in calling intermission at the theater "half time," and shares her tips for surviving unbearable vacations in the RV. In the end, this plucky, lighthearted story of a rowdy household is a lesson in forsaking unrealistic expectations and tackling each day with a sense of adventure.

About the Author

Sharon O'Donnell is an award-winning humor columnist for The Cary News (North Carolina) whose work has also appeared in Good Housekeeping. She lives in Cary, North Carolina.

I'm not a mother, but I really enjoyed this book's funny, rueful take on the travails of raising a passel of boys-- including boy numero uno-- the author's husband. House of Testosterone may exagerate a bit for laughs, but it never distorts the difficulties and rewards of family, nor does it fall prey to the kind of saccharine platitudes of the so-called "family values" crew. Families are our support systems and give our lives meaning, but boy can they also be a big ol' pain in the butt. Anyone who pretends otherwise is a prude or simply kidding themselves. Fortunately from this reader's viewpoint, Sharon O'Donnell is neither.
